How to Solve Brain Test 4 Level 164 — Full Solution

  1. Tap GO six times to move the robot along the first open straight section.
  2. Rotate the phone 90 degrees so the robot points into the next open corridor.
  3. Tap GO five times through the shorter leg, then rotate the phone 90 degrees at its corner.
  4. Tap GO six times along the next straight leg and rotate the phone again before the gray obstacle.
  5. Tap GO six more times and make the final 90-degree turn toward the upper-left red X.
  6. Let the robot enter the target and stop when the green check appears.
